                TITLE 33--NAVIGATION AND NAVIGABLE WATERS
 
      CHAPTER 22--SEA GRANT COLLEGES AND MARINE SCIENCE DEVELOPMENT
 
            SUBCHAPTER II--NATIONAL SEA GRANT COLLEGE PROGRAM
 
Sec. 1129. Interagency cooperation

    Each department, agency, or other instrumentality of the Federal 
Government which is engaged in or concerned with, or which has authority 
over, matters relating to ocean, coastal, and Great Lakes resources--
        (1) may, upon a written request from the Secretary, make 
    available, on a reimbursable basis or otherwise any personnel (with 
    their consent and without prejudice to their position and rating), 
    service, or facility which the Secretary deems necessary to carry 
    out any provision of this subchapter;
        (2) shall, upon a written request from the Secretary, furnish 
    any available data or other information which the Secretary deems 
    necessary to carry out any provision of this subchapter; and
        (3) shall cooperate with the Administration and duly authorized 
    officials thereof.

(Pub. L. 89-454, title II, Sec. 210, as added Pub. L. 94-461, Sec. 2, 
Oct. 8, 1976, 90 Stat. 1968; amended Pub. L. 100-220, title III, 
Sec. 3104(b)(1)(G), Dec. 29, 1987, 101 Stat. 1471.)


                               Amendments

    1987--Pub. L. 100-220 substituted ``ocean, coastal, and Great Lakes 
resources'' for ``ocean and coastal resources'' in introductory 
provisions.
